As we previously reported, David Eason has made the trip from North Carolina to Las Vegas.
Eason saw his daughter for the first time in two years this week, when he traveled cross-country to visit Ensley in the hospital.
(The nine-year-old suffered a respiratory infection, but she is well on her way to a full recovery and has already left the hospital.)

David had been banned from seeing Ensley until he submitted to a court-ordered psychological evaluation.
It’s not clear if he’s taken that test yet, but he probably didn’t need any special permission to see her in this case, due to the fact that Ensley had suffered a medical emergency.
Whatever the case, it seems that David has been spending time not only with Ensley, but also with her mother, Jenelle Evans.
Yes, Jenelle and David are divorced, and yes, she has a restraining order against him.

But according to a report from The Ashley’s Reality Roundup, David and Jenelle have been on surprisingly good terms with each other during his Vegas jaunt.
Not only have they been hanging out, there’s video of David driving Jenelle’s car!
The footage, shot by Ensley and posted to her TikTok page (and reportedly viewed by The Ashley), shows David rapping (of course) while driving around with his daughter.
“Listening to my dad song,” she captioned the post.

The video has since been deleted, but according to The Ashley, David can be seen reaching for Jenelle’s hand at one point.
